Sunday Morning Schedule
• 9:30 a.m. Childcare is available on Sunday mornings in Room 204 of the Educational Building for children between the ages of 6 months and 2 years.
• 10 a.m. Children attend worship in the sanctuary with their families.
• 10:15 a.m. After the Children’s Message during worship, Sunday School teachers walk children to their classes, but parents are always welcome to join us. If it is your child’s first time, it’s always great to go with them for a little while to make sure they’re comfortable. Sunday School concludes at 11 a.m. Parents please pick up your child then enjoy refreshments in Simkins Hall for Coffee Hour.

Kids Zone – Although children are always welcome in the sanctuary sometimes they want a little more space. The Kids Zone, stocked with toys and books, is a comfortable area for families to hear and see the service from the narthex, just outside of the sanctuary. Look for the Kids Zone sign. Ushers are available for assistance.
A changing table is available in the restroom across the hall from the Fireside Room kitchen. High chairs are also available for use during Coffee Hour after service.
Sunday School
Sunday School is a time when we learn how the Bible contains stories that teach us valuable life lessons. Together we explore what it means to love God and to love others by way of crafts, music and movement, and monthly service projects.
3rd Sundays – Children’s Church
Make a Joyful Noise
Children’s Church is a monthly gathering for children to learn about God and God’s loving activity in the world through singing, instruments and movement.
4th Sundays – Faith in Action
Community Service
Faith is more than a belief, it is an action. Once a month, all children and youth gather together for a hands-on community service project. Projects vary from crafty outreach such as making notes for home-bound community members, to gathering and donating school supplies for local students.

Sunday School Curriculum
The Sunday School Curriculum we use is called Deep Blue Kids. It includes adventure, exciting stories, science experiments, arts and crafts, animated video storytelling, and active games—all combined into a living-faith experience that will help children discover what it means to follow Jesus Christ today.

Family Sundays
Children remain with their families for congregational worship for there is no Sunday school. Worship activity packets for children can be found with the ushers. Family Sundays usually occur around major holidays, such as Easter, Christmas, and Thanksgiving.
